## 2.4.0 — Changed defaults

Heads up: the Tallowfield fleet fuel-usage report no longer assumes imperial gallons. After the Bremvale depot onboarding, litres are now the default unit everywhere, and the reporting window shrank from 30 days to 14 so the numbers stop hiding slow leaks in old data. Idle-burn estimation is also on by default now — yes, it makes the totals look worse; that's the point. If you pinned the old behaviour, compare against the new defaults the report ships with, listed below.

service settings:
[istael]
team = gilath
access_code = ac_468cdf
owner = casdor.gilox
host = istael.kelviforge.internal
port = 5432
peer = quenwyn.braskworks.corp
salt = 6678df32
pin = 7400

Hey — quick context for the review. This PR adds retry logic for failed exports in Sheafline. Failed jobs now land in a holding queue and retry with jitter instead of hammering the warehouse immediately. Main thing to eyeball is the cap logic around attempt counts. The defaults it runs with are below.

deployment values, kawip-kafog:
belath:
  pin: 3709
  tenant: ulaox
  seal: seal_25075386
  metrics_host: metrics.belath.halixhq.test
  standby_team: gormir
  escalation: wenys-fenwyn
  nonce: 26e5f7

# Limits & Quotas — Vendored Fonts (Quillstone Build)

We vendor third-party fonts into the Quillstone asset bundle rather than fetching at build time, so every addition has a byte cost that directly affects cold-start downloads. Each font family must fit the per-family cap, subsetting is mandatory, and the total vendored font budget is enforced by the bundle linter in CI. The enforced limits are defined as follows.

tuning table, kafof-fahof:
RATE_LIMITS = {
    "wenwyn": 2,
    "quenael": 2,
}